Montgomery Architects is a practice of Architects
and Designers with experience in conservation, refurbishment
and new build projects. Montgomery Architects is a continuation
of the practice traditions established in Oxford by Fielding
Dodd in 1925. Although the name of the practice has changed
over the years its traditions of high quality work and a
personal service have been maintained.
The practice aims to help clients create
new buildings or restore existing buildings which combine
the best of the old with the demands of the new. Our understanding
of historic architecture and contemporary design enable
us to meet a range of client requirements for new space
or technology or updating and conserving existing resources.
